box-shadow只要上边阴影
时间: 2023-05-27 13:04:01 浏览: 125
要实现只有上边有阴影的效果,可以使用如下的CSS代码:
```
box-shadow: 0 -5px 10px rgba(0,0,0,0.5);
```
解析:
- `0`: 表示x轴偏移量,这里不需要水平偏移,所以设置为0;
- `-5px`: 表示y轴偏移量,由于需要将阴影向上偏移,所以设置为-5px;
- `10px`: 表示阴影的模糊半径;
- `rgba(0,0,0,0.5)`: 表示阴影的颜色及透明度,这里设置为黑色,透明度为0.5。
通过上述代码设置之后,只有上边界会有一条深色的阴影线,其他三个方向则没有阴影。
相关问题
box-shadow只要右边阴影
可以使用 `box-shadow` 属性来设置阴影效果。要只显示右边的阴影,你可以设置水平偏移量为正值,而垂直偏移量和模糊半径为0。下面是一个示例:
```css
.box {
box-shadow: 5px 0px 0px 0px rgba(0, 0, 0, 0.5);
}
```
这个例子中,`5px` 表示水平偏移量,`0px` 表示垂直偏移量,`0px` 表示模糊半径,`rgba(0, 0, 0, 0.5)` 表示阴影颜色和透明度。通过将水平偏移量设置为正值,可以使阴影只显示在右边。
box-shadow只要上面阴影
可以使用以下CSS代码实现只有上面有阴影的效果:
```css
box-shadow: 0 -5px 5px -5px rgba(0, 0, 0, 0.5);
```
其中,第一个参数为水平偏移量,第二个参数为垂直偏移量,第三个参数为模糊半径,第四个参数为阴影扩散半径,最后一个参数为阴影颜色和透明度。
阅读全文